how much is a firehouse subs franchise

by Lila Gusikowski Published 2 years ago Updated 1 year ago
image

The initial single-unit franchisee fee is $20,000. The average total cost for a traditional Firehouse Subs restaurant is $412,731. Investors would need a minimum of $100,000 in liquid cash to invest in order to qualify for financing for the investment.

How many Firehouse Subs franchises are there?

Their first location opened in Jacksonville, FL in 1994, and since they began offering franchises in 2005, they have grown to over 1,180 locations across 46 states, Puerto Rico, and Canada. The Current CEO is Don Fox, who has held that position since 2009.

How does Firehouse Subs heat their meat?

Firehouse Subs calls it their winning combination — steaming the meats and cheeses to release flavor, then stuffing it all into a toasted sub roll. “It is this method that sets us apart from the other sub shops, along with quantity and quality of meats and cheeses,” owner Eric Engelstad said.

How long does it take for Firehouse Subs to advertise?

Firehouse Subs requires you to conduct a market introduction advertising and promotional program within the first 12 months after the opening of the Restaurant. This requirement may be waived if your Restaurant exceeds the franchisor’s expectations for sales performance.

How many people can you train at Firehouse Subs?

If space is available at such training sessions, Firehouse Subs will provide initial training for up to 3 additional people at no charge for a total of 5 attendees.

Does Firehouse Subs offer financing?

Firehouse Subs does not offer financing directly or indirectly for any part of the initial investment for your Restaurant. The actual lowest total investment for an individual Restaurant of this category during 2020 was $264,477 and the actual highest total investment for an individual Restaurant was $595,926.

Firehouse Subs Franchise Requirements

In addition to the fees associated with opening a franchise, the Firehouse Restaurant Group requires that franchisors have a minimum of $80,000 to invest, a credit score of at least 650, along with a strong inner drive for excellence, devotion to the Firehouse Subs business, community-mindedness, and a love of subs.

How many Firehouse Subs units have opened and closed?

Over the last three years, Firehouse Subs has been growing at an average of 21 franchises a year. One franchise closed in 2020, but that is not surprising in a year that many restaurants across the country were forced to close due to the pandemic.
